Commit Graph

606 Commits

Author SHA1 Message Date
Jason McBrayer
8dbebea29a Catch KeyError where we currently catch AttributError
This fixes up some issues with the updated Mastodon.py
2019-05-03 09:56:19 -04:00
Jason McBrayer
4de237a1b5 Store instance version in the client table
It is updated on new login, on entering the settings page, and on
timeline load. The last may be too often, but I thought the other
two were not often enough.
2019-04-29 14:41:11 -04:00
Jason McBrayer
21da39c422 Bump minor version 2019-04-28 09:14:12 -04:00
Jason McBrayer
250837b2c9 Don't switch accounts if deleting not the active account 2019-04-27 20:51:41 -04:00
Jason McBrayer
0c3d4f8405 Fix permission issues after removing an account and refactor 2019-04-27 20:32:09 -04:00
Jason McBrayer
5612965b45 Forgetting the last account works 2019-04-27 20:28:03 -04:00
Jason McBrayer
59f2a9cf1e Forgetting a logged-in account now works 2019-04-27 20:22:27 -04:00
Jason McBrayer
f11e816426 Revert an over-aggressive refactor 2019-04-24 09:41:45 -04:00
Jason McBrayer
1c13a9a04b Return a response in worst old_login case 2019-04-24 09:20:49 -04:00
Jason McBrayer
f2abaaa885 Correct last commit 2019-04-24 09:18:51 -04:00
Jason McBrayer
b1eb270881 Try to fix up account_id value in accounts_dict for mismatched logins 2019-04-24 09:13:12 -04:00
Jason McBrayer
a427273f63 Hopefully fix issue with re-login with different method 2019-04-24 09:03:56 -04:00
Jason McBrayer
6ce142e11a Update fork-awesome 2019-04-24 06:41:50 -04:00
Jason McBrayer
acd39378bb Replace logout with accounts in ui 2019-04-24 06:32:57 -04:00
Jason McBrayer
d19abee083 Fix error in oath_callback 2019-04-24 06:26:11 -04:00
Jason McBrayer
372422f9a3 Make account switching work 2019-04-23 22:29:47 -04:00
Jason McBrayer
3289adde09 Add a template for accounts list 2019-04-23 21:53:21 -04:00
Jason McBrayer
c1b5eb6359 Add an endpoint for /accounts
It still needs a template.
2019-04-23 19:20:37 -04:00
Jason McBrayer
90ff4927ef Implement switch_accounts helper function 2019-04-23 18:46:54 -04:00
Jason McBrayer
b5f8175b0e Fix visibility of navbar entries when logged in 2019-04-23 18:29:30 -04:00
Jason McBrayer
8a33d255bd Fix a crash in login 2019-04-23 18:25:55 -04:00
Jason McBrayer
ebf58264e8 Add accounts_dict to session, update it on logging in. 2019-04-23 18:18:11 -04:00
Jason McBrayer
d911da51bc Rename some session variables
This is in preparation for adding the session dictionary of accounts
2019-04-23 18:06:57 -04:00
Jason McBrayer
f76600ffed Make self avatar in post form a link to own profile 2019-04-06 19:57:19 -04:00
Jason McBrayer
e76a644c27 Boost patch level for fix to unknown thread issue 2019-04-06 17:58:41 -04:00
Jason McBrayer
a099738cbb Make thread() throw an error 404 rather than 500 on a missing status 2019-04-06 16:51:13 -04:00
Jason McBrayer
300040bdb4 Bump patch level for filter bug fix 2019-04-02 14:32:01 -04:00
Jason McBrayer
b8d29ecc97 Turn off caching for notifications 2019-04-02 14:31:35 -04:00
Jason McBrayer
53a0938f7b Fix filters in notifications 2019-04-02 14:31:10 -04:00
Jason McBrayer
1a14dd8c3b Tweak cards on minimal small and dark 2019-03-28 08:45:48 -04:00
Jason McBrayer
79eea0eed1 Fix issue with poll frequency not saving 2019-03-28 08:24:28 -04:00
Jason McBrayer
e0bc0eba26 Mess around with card formatting some more 2019-03-28 07:58:31 -04:00
Jason McBrayer
7e1ade6d70 Use minimal-ui for PWA 2019-03-27 22:35:50 -04:00
Jason McBrayer
ce825a8612 Fix issue with card images in mobile view 2019-03-27 22:34:20 -04:00
Jason McBrayer
f27451bb6f Add minimal dark theme 2019-03-22 19:02:05 -04:00
Jason McBrayer
3296e9b685 Limit size of card images 2019-03-22 12:03:19 -04:00
Jason McBrayer
c9e49b5525 Include styling for lightbox even for brutalist themes
It may make sense to use the lightbox with a brutalist theme, and without the
included stylesheet, it may look like ass.
2019-03-22 08:31:31 -04:00
Jason McBrayer
e4c0f42b14 Set font size in minimal-small in points
so that it is more consistent between devices
2019-03-19 19:10:37 -04:00
Jason McBrayer
0ffdc87c5d Fix width of container in minimal-small 2019-03-19 16:35:02 -04:00
Jason McBrayer
35d8f5b599 Fix navbar spacing in minimal-small theme 2019-03-19 15:53:32 -04:00
Jason McBrayer
4c51916d38 Add minimalist small css theme 2019-03-17 17:12:50 -04:00
Jason McBrayer
8202045158 Pack brutaldon header image with pngcrush 2019-03-17 17:01:14 -04:00
Jason McBrayer
ba9b2d3d69 Bump minor version on account of follow requests support 2019-03-06 14:27:03 -05:00
Jason McBrayer
67f2ea8149 Finish adding support for follow requests 2019-03-06 14:26:00 -05:00
Jason McBrayer
d3ed8eef27 View for handling follow requests 2019-03-05 18:45:14 -05:00
Jason McBrayer
c192d0056e Bump patch level for bug fixes 2019-03-03 20:42:26 -05:00
Jason McBrayer
3a9f2b52e0 Fix mentions in redrafts
The obvious failure modes should be taken care of; there may be spacing changes.
2019-03-03 20:40:42 -05:00
Jason McBrayer
882a713788 Remove intercooler attributes from redraft link 2019-03-03 20:04:29 -05:00
Jason McBrayer
5877344c16 Fix (again) overflowing attachment boxes
This time, it makes them multiline.
2019-02-28 12:15:04 -05:00
Jason McBrayer
333976dae5 Fix filter list layout in brutstrap 2019-02-16 10:53:46 -05:00